sensory

/ˈsɛnsəri/
adjective
  1. Relating to the senses (sight, hearing, touch, taste, smell) or to sensation.
    • Certain sensory stimuli, such as loud noises, can trigger anxiety in some people.
    • Babies explore the world through sensory experiences like touching different textures.
    • The museum has a sensory garden designed to be enjoyed by people with visual impairments.
